Quick Comparison
As a general rule, 8-inch systems are better for smaller rooms and casual use, 10-inch models offer a balanced mix of portability and fuller sound, and 12-inch pairs are usually the stronger choice when you want more low-end presence and higher volume potential. If you plan to use the system for DJ nights, parties, or larger indoor spaces, the bigger cabinets often make sense. For speech, background music, or compact setups, smaller pairs can be easier to manage.
Key Buying Factors for Powered Pa Speaker Pairs with Stands
Speaker Size and Output
Driver size is one of the clearest indicators of how the system will behave. Larger woofers generally move more air and can sound more substantial at higher volumes, while smaller designs are lighter and easier to transport. Don’t focus on peak wattage alone; look at the overall system design and whether the output is realistic for your venue.
Inputs and Connectivity
Check whether the system supports Bluetooth, USB, SD, AUX, XLR, RCA, and microphone inputs. More connection options make the speaker pair more flexible for DJs, presenters, karaoke, and simple playback from phones or laptops.
Included Accessories
For Powered Pa Speaker Pairs with Stands, bundled extras can save time and money. Speaker stands improve dispersion and audience coverage, while microphones, cables, and remotes can reduce the number of separate purchases you need to make.
Portability and Setup
Consider cabinet weight, handle placement, and whether you’ll need help moving the system. If you’re setting up often, a lighter pair with straightforward stands and simple controls is usually easier to live with.
Who Should Buy Which Powered Pa Speaker Pairs with Stands?
If you need a compact system for small gatherings, classrooms, or speech reinforcement, an 8-inch pair is often enough. If you want an all-around option for home parties, rehearsal spaces, or mixed music-and-mic use, 10-inch models are a smart middle ground. If your priority is stronger room coverage, more bass presence, and better performance for events, 12-inch Powered Pa Speaker Pairs with Stands are usually the best fit.
Choose the most complete package you can afford, and make sure the included features match how you actually plan to use the system. That will matter more than chasing the biggest wattage number on the box.
